温馨提示×

php linux命令如何执行外部程序

PHP
小樊
87
2024-12-10 21:33:02
栏目: 编程语言
PHP开发者专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Linux中,你可以使用PHP的shell_exec()函数来执行外部程序

<?php
// 要执行的外部程序
$command = "ls -la";

// 使用shell_exec()函数执行外部程序并获取输出结果
$output = shell_exec($command);

// 打印输出结果
echo "<pre>$output</pre>";
?>

在这个示例中,我们使用ls -la命令列出了当前目录下的所有文件和文件夹。shell_exec()函数执行这个命令并将输出结果存储在$output变量中。然后我们使用echo<pre>标签将输出结果原样显示在浏览器中。

请注意,为了确保你的PHP脚本能够成功执行外部程序,你需要确保PHP进程具有适当的权限。通常,这意味着你需要以具有管理员或相应权限的用户身份运行Web服务器和PHP-FPM(如果使用了PHP-FPM)。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:php exec能执行外部程序吗

0